CVE-2016-3391

CVE-2016-3391 is a vulnerability of currently unknown severity. Microsoft Internet Explorer 10 and 11 and Microsoft Edge allow context-dependent attackers to discover credentials by leveraging access to a memory dump, aka "Microsoft Browser Information Disclosure Vulnerability.". EPSS estimates a 7.94%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Microsoft | Edge | All versions |
| Microsoft | Internet Explorer | 10 |
| Microsoft | Internet Explorer | 11 |
